With iOS 17.4 this month, Apple debuted a number of new features as part of its efforts to comply with the Digital Markets Act in the EU. These efforts include alternative app marketplaces, new business terms for developers, and support for third-party browser engines. Apple’s plans have faced criticism from companies like Meta, Epic, and Spotify. In a hearing on Monday, however, Apple justified its changes and explained why it believes it is in compliance with the DMA. more
